Unfortunately I never got around to trying again to upload to the directory. However, I'm now releasing a new version. The only change here is that it supports the altered directory structure resulting from you compiling your own versions of CTP with the source code.
Disclaimers, warnings, etc. are as before. I've been using the original version for quite some time with no problems, but this new version is minimally tested.
More things to note
This version will check under ctp2_program\ctp first, and then ctp2_code\ctp, and will presume itself successful when it locates userprofile.txt. Mod switching should work fine so long as userprofile.txt and civpaths.txt are both to be found there. However, if you try to launch CTP then it will only try ctp2.exe, not all the other variant executable names that you can produce. If you wish to run debug versions etc., you will have to execute them yourself.

This might help some of you (it's cut and paste from http://www.digitalborneo.com/downloads.html):
Your computer does not has the required mscomct2.ocx. You can download it from our main website at:
http://www.digitalborneo.com/downloads/mscomct2.ocx
Once downloaded, copy the file to the SYSTEM32 folder or SYSTEM folder if you are using Windows 98. If an old version currently exists, temporarily rename it or move it to another folder for safe keeping. Now you'll need to register the control. Click on Start > Run and type:
regsvr32 mscomct2.ocx
into the box, then click OK. The text entered must be exact. It may help to copy from this page to the clipboard and paste it into the run box so there are no mistakes. Click OK. Windows will tell you if it's registered correctly.
